科尔多瓦录制音频不起作用 Windows 10 移动版
Posted
技术标签:
【中文标题】科尔多瓦录制音频不起作用 Windows 10 移动版【英文标题】:cordova record audio not work windows 10 mobile 【发布时间】:2016-02-06 08:35:11 【问题描述】:我曾在 android 和 ios 移动设备上使用 media cordova 插件来录制音频文件。它运作良好。但是在 Windows 上,录制时没有发生错误,但不存在文件。就在应用程序进入后台并且我们返回它时,出现类似 2147483648 的代码错误(我没有找到任何与我的代码问题相关的信息)。
function recordAudio()
var src = "ms-appdata:///temp/sound.m4a";;
var mediaRec = new Media(src,
// success callback
function()
console.log("recordAudio():Audio Success");
,
// error callback
function(err)
console.log("recordAudio():Audio Error: "+ err.code);
);
// Record audio
mediaRec.startRecord();
我找不到解决方案或类似问题。其余github不收录问题。
【问题讨论】:
【参考方案1】:在 MediaProxy.js (plugins/cordova-plugin-media/mediaProxy.js) 有这个常数:
var PARAMETER_IS_INCORRECT = -2147024809;
这是您遇到的错误吗?如果是这样,如果没有路径方案,这似乎只在一个地方使用。查看同一文件中的setTemporaryFsByDefault()
。
【讨论】:
感谢您的回复,现在我不再在WindowsPhone上工作,但是错误代码似乎不一样,我还没有找到解决方案,但我会尽快尝试使用再次WP以上是关于科尔多瓦录制音频不起作用 Windows 10 移动版的主要内容,如果未能解决你的问题,请参考以下文章